Quick Assessment

A Hand for Spelling combines handwriting and spelling practice tailored for children ages 5 to 7, focusing on Key Stage 1 vocabulary. The book integrates activities designed to build foundational literacy skills in an engaging, accessible way, suitable for early elementary learners. It’s ideal for parents and educators seeking structured support in spelling and handwriting development.
